Position Summary CVS Health has an opportunity to welcome new members to the closed-door Central Fill facility in Richardson, TX. Pharmacy clerks will partner closely with the Pharmacists and Pharmacy Technicians to coordinate, assemble, and package customer orders for shipment. Pharmacy Clerks will also assist with stocking supplies and other tasks associated with the department. You will play an integral role in shipping a high volume of prescriptions, while working with an engaged team of pharmacists and technicians. With opportunity for growth, this is a great position to transition into if you enjoy being on your feet and working in a team-oriented environment. Pharmacy clerks: Partner and work closely with shipping vendors. Follow proper protocols to assure accuracy, as you sort and load outgoing pharmacy deliveries Collaborate with internal teammates and pharmacists to complete necessary orders and identify opportunities for improvement as a team. Perform warehouse duties, including proper storage and restocking of supplies Maintain a clean working environment At CVS Health, we offer great opportunities to grow your talent and career.
